Output 322e3f7e26f738744859a72ed78d9b743e9e591bacba882c59fb9597e689dd3a:0

value
16931659776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e91a0274ace20073dd4f5ffcf5b2e38cb99ffb45 OP_EQUALVERIFY OP_CHECKSIG
address
DSPd98g4hcj6xAijDuKpyvPtfGNeiWYjEc
transaction
322e3f7e26f738744859a72ed78d9b743e9e591bacba882c59fb9597e689dd3a